Output 528eb62f96d3783c6446e1af599ce035d62675bb62547ae43d84fdb5bdf42c59:0

value
9601618356
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21b3668e0bd5c08aede57f8378ffb94fb2d503120268dacae09faaf1ec63e8d9
address
tb1pyxekdrst6hqg4m0907ph3laef7ed2qcjqf5d4jhqn740rmrrarvstcta4e
transaction
528eb62f96d3783c6446e1af599ce035d62675bb62547ae43d84fdb5bdf42c59
confirmations
15637
spent
true